My Buying Guides on Coconut Water And Lemon

Why I Look for Coconut Water and Lemon

When I choose coconut water and lemon products, I usually look for something refreshing, hydrating, and easy to enjoy daily. I like the natural taste combination because it feels light, clean, and energizing. For me, the best option is one that balances sweetness from coconut water with the bright, tangy flavor of lemon.

What I Check Before Buying

I always read the label first. I prefer products with simple ingredients, no unnecessary additives, and low added sugar. If I see artificial flavors, preservatives, or too much sweetener, I usually skip it. My goal is to buy a drink that feels as natural as possible.

Ingredients I Prefer

My ideal coconut water and lemon product contains real coconut water, real lemon juice, and minimal extras. I like it best when the ingredient list is short and easy to understand. If it includes vitamin C or electrolytes naturally, that is a bonus for me.

Taste and Freshness

Taste matters a lot to me. I want the coconut water to taste fresh and not overly processed, while the lemon should add a crisp flavor without becoming too sour. If possible, I choose products that come in packaging designed to preserve freshness, because that usually improves the overall experience.

Packaging I Find Convenient

I often look for packaging that is easy to carry and reseal. Small cartons, bottles, or cans work well for me when I am on the go. If I plan to keep it at home, I may choose a larger pack for better value. I also like packaging that clearly shows nutrition facts and serving size.

Health Considerations I Keep in Mind

Since I buy this drink partly for hydration, I pay attention to calories, sugar content, and sodium levels. I prefer a product that supports my wellness goals rather than adding extra sugar. If I am using it after exercise, I also look for natural electrolytes and a clean ingredient profile.

Value for Money

For me, price is important, but I do not always choose the cheapest product. I look for the best balance between quality, taste, and quantity. If a brand uses real ingredients and tastes better, I am usually willing to pay a little more.

How I Compare Brands

When I compare brands, I usually check taste, ingredient quality, sugar content, and packaging. I also read customer reviews to see whether other people found the flavor refreshing or too artificial. This helps me narrow down the best option before I buy.

My Final Buying Tip

My best advice is to choose coconut water and lemon products that feel natural, taste fresh, and fit your lifestyle. I always trust products with simple ingredients and clear labeling. That way, I feel confident I am buying something enjoyable and worthwhile.
